The current median sale price in Glenwood, IA is $207,000 according to Redfin data. Homes spend a median of 100 days on the market. 0.0% of homes sold above asking price. The market has 2.7 months of supply. The median price per square foot is $175. The median rent is $842 per month (Census ACS). About 76.6% of housing units are owner-occupied. The median year homes were built is 1972. There are 2,325 total housing units.
